README.md 777 Bytes
Newer Older
1 2 3 4
# gled

GTK interface to controll animations with [libgled](https://crates.io/crates/libgled) to send them over Art-Net to custom made lamps/installations.

René Rössler's avatar
René Rössler committed
5
* [Book](https://pentagonum.gitlab.io/gled/)
6 7 8 9 10 11 12 13 14

## Install dependencies
### Fedora
```dnf install glib2-devel cairo-devel cairo-gobject-devel pango-devel gdk-pixbuf2-devel gtk3-devel```

### Centos
```yum install glib2-devel cairo-devel cairo-gobject-devel pango-devel gdk-pixbuf2-devel gtk3-devel```

### Mac OS
René Rössler's avatar
René Rössler committed
15 16 17 18 19 20 21 22
```brew install gtk+3```

## Installation

### Generic

```cargo install gled```

René Rössler's avatar
René Rössler committed
23
### Gnome on Linux
René Rössler's avatar
René Rössler committed
24

René Rössler's avatar
René Rössler committed
25 26
1. Build the binary with cargo or download binary from [releases](https://gitlab.com/pentagonum/gled/-/tags).
2. Run `gled -i` to install gled, a .desktop file, icon and .gled file association into ~/.local/